小程序
yuhao309
相信自己,一切皆有可能!
展开
-
小程序编译报错:VM557:2 enablePullDownRefresh 字段需为 boolean?
错误原因:小程序在 2018.02.08的一次更新中,导致的这种报错。我之前没有报错在更新之后导致的这个报错,猜测是版本更新使的系统的某一变量或者方法的类型改变,但我的项目中并未使用到该方法所以猜测是app文件内的,查找得到。 解决方法:把 true的双引号去掉,变成boolean类型,项目正常运行,即可解决问题。...原创 2018-10-25 18:01:17 · 1897 阅读 · 0 评论 -
小程序编译报错:“Unexpected end of JSON input”
错误原因:在子目录下添加空白的json配置文件是会出现报错,其原因是因为文件内容空白.解决方法:如果没有配置需求,只需在文件空添加 {},即可解决报错....原创 2018-11-16 15:21:41 · 14081 阅读 · 0 评论 -
小程序运行报错:“appLaunch with an already exist webviewId 166”
错误原因:连续点击会多次跳转 建议不要用navigator组件,早上刚问过腾讯的人,说以后会优化这个bug。解决方法:要避免这个问题可以先在util全局定义一个方法,然后再页面内执行跳转function buttonClicked(event) { var that = this that.setData({ buttonClicked: true }) setT...原创 2018-11-16 15:20:59 · 11282 阅读 · 2 评论 -
小程序运行报错:“SyntaxError: Unexpected token / in JSON at position 4”
错误原因:这个错误都是因为某些原因导致传入的字符串不是标准的JSON字符串导致的。解决方法:请检查文件给返回的data数据,是否标准json格式。如果php文件中有var_dump、echo、注释等,都会对返回的json数据有影响。...原创 2018-11-16 15:20:00 · 22466 阅读 · 0 评论 -
小程序运行报错:“pages/xxx/xxx.js 出现脚本错误或者未正确调用 Page()"
错误原因:page编译错误,或者出现脚本错误或者未正确调用 Page()函数。解决方法:在js文件里加入一个空白的Page函数调用: Page({ })或者按照以下步骤操作:1、在调试-》缓存里清除数据、文件缓存;2、完全退出微信开发者工具;3、再次打开微信开发者工具;4、然后再编译一下小程序;...原创 2018-10-25 18:02:28 · 2996 阅读 · 0 评论 -
小程序运行报错:“showModal:fail parameter error: parameter.content should be String instead of Undefined;"
错误原因:这个参数传的不是字符串,需要修改解决方法:参数名字叫 app【I】d,你写的是 app【i】d ,修改过来即可。原创 2018-10-25 17:59:40 · 49113 阅读 · 5 评论 -
小程序运行报错:“Setting data field “deviceId” to undefined is invalid."
错误原因:将数据字段“deviceId”设置为未定义是无效的。解决方法:出现这种情况的时候是页面setData "deviceId"的时候,没有获取到值,然后就会将undefined给deviceId字段,此时默认字段就会变成undefined,那么就会出现这种问题,解决方法就是 setData的时候判断获取到的值是否存在,不存在的时候给定一个默认值即可....原创 2018-10-25 17:58:38 · 21368 阅读 · 3 评论 -
小程序运行报错:“Failed to load local image resource xxx.png the server responded with?
错误原因:由于这是因为初始化的时候,变量还没渲染进去导致的。解决方法:在src前面加个:wx:if<image wx:if='{{customerLevel.value}}' class="iconLevel" src='{{customerLevel.value?tools.getLevel(customerLevel.value):"请选择"}}'></image&...原创 2018-10-25 17:58:06 · 83632 阅读 · 6 评论 -
小程序运行报错:“WXML Runtime warning"
错误原因:编译.wxml文件错误,可以在控制台查看信息。解决方法:请尝试在控制台输入openVendor() ,清除里面的wcsc wcsc.exe 然后重启工具原创 2018-10-25 17:56:47 · 13960 阅读 · 0 评论 -
小程序运行报错:“xxx is not defined;at pages/index/index page lifeCycleMethod onLoad function"
错误原因:因为我们没有用 module.exports 来暴露模块接口,如果直接 调用则会出现这样的错误解决方法:在该js文件的最下面一定要加上你自定义的方法(作用:将模块接口暴露出来)module.exports = {IsChinese: IsChinese,trim: trim}...原创 2018-10-25 17:56:27 · 48380 阅读 · 2 评论 -
小程序运行报错:errMsg: "request:fail url not in domain list"
错误原因:报错提示说请求的url不在域名列表里,应该是还没有配置服务器域名 解决方法:可点击开发者工具右上角 详情-项目设置-不校验合法域名、web-view(业务域名)、TLS 版本以及 HTTPS 证书,或者看看域名信息是否配置了各种合法域名。...原创 2018-09-04 09:46:36 · 39902 阅读 · 2 评论 -
小程序运行报错: navigateTo:fail page "pages/navigate/navigate" is not found?
错误原因:页面路径没有在app.json里面没有定义过,所以导致访问不到路径。或者文件夹名字有误,且子文件夹下面的文件名与文件夹名不相同。 解决方法:直接在app.json中添加配置项 "pages":[ "pages/index/index", "pages/logs/logs", "pages/otherpage/otherpage” ]注意事项:1. ...原创 2018-09-04 09:46:19 · 59887 阅读 · 1 评论 -
小程序编译报错:Uncaught SyntaxError: Invalid or unexpected token?
错误原因:无效或意外的标记,是尖括号出的问题。>不同于>,标记确实一个大一个小。或者前面是单引号,后面是双引号!引号、小括号、中括号、花括号等没有成对的出现,就导致了这个错误。 解决方法:修改正确就好了...原创 2018-09-04 09:45:57 · 2079 阅读 · 0 评论 -
小程序编译报错:wx.getUserInfo接口后续将不再出现授权弹窗,请注意升级?
错误原因:直接调用这个方法依旧可以获取用户信息, 但是如果你之前没有点击过那个授权的小弹出框,这个方法就直接报错了,需要你直接去引导用户去授权。 解决方法:微信更新api后,wx.getUserInfo在开发和体验版本都不能弹出授权窗口。使用该接口将不再出现授权弹窗,请使用 <button open-type="getUserInfo"></button> ...原创 2018-09-04 09:45:40 · 8631 阅读 · 0 评论 -
小程序编译报错:VM557:2 enablePullDownRefresh 字段需为 boolean?
错误原因:小程序在 2018.02.08的一次更新中,导致的这种报错。我之前没有报错在更新之后导致的这个报错,猜测是版本更新使的系统的某一变量或者方法的类型改变,但我的项目中并未使用到该方法所以猜测是app文件内的,查找得到。 解决方法:把 true的双引号去掉,变成boolean类型,项目正常运行,即可解决问题。...原创 2018-09-04 09:44:53 · 9781 阅读 · 0 评论 -
小程序运行报错:“errcode: 40029, errmsg: "invalid code, hints: [ req_id: NB_r8a07042276 ]”
错误原因:微信开发者工具里开发项目需要填写appID,后台请求openid也需要appID,但是前端有两个人都申请了appID,有时项目里的appID也没区分到底是哪一个。出现无效code的原因就是前后端的appID不一致。解决方法:微信小程序登陆校验时需要使用临时登录凭证code ,appID和appsecret获取 session_key 和 openid 等。临时登录凭证code ,...原创 2018-11-16 15:22:39 · 5201 阅读 · 0 评论